<h2><strong>A brand new series full of friendship singing and laughter as war looms...</strong></h2><p><br></p><p><strong style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>Cleethorpes 1939</strong></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>With the country teetering on the brink of war everyone faces an uncertain future.</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>Destitute after the tragic death of her father aspiring singer Jessie Delaney and her family have no choice other than to accept the charity of relatives to ensure a roof over their heads.</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>Spiteful Aunt Iris soon has Jessie dreaming of a life filled with colour and excitement that she knows the theatre can offer. How can Jessie escape the drudgery support her family and pursue her dreams?</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>Through her father's connections Jessie finds work as a Variety Girl in a new show at the Empire in Cleethorpes a small seaside theatre on the east coast. But taking the job means flying solo and leaving her family and her sweetheart Harry behind.</span></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>Friendships are forged but will the glamour of show business lose its shine without those she loves close by?</span></p><p><strong style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>A gritty and heart-warming saga perfect for readers of Elaine Everest Nancy Revell and Pam Howes.</strong></p><p><span style=color: rgba(36 33 30 1)>'A charming heart-warming saga about ambition hard work and courage in the cut and thrust of a world often driven by jealousy and spite'.
